mdadm (2.6.2-1ubuntu1) gutsy; urgency=low

  * Merge from debian unstable:
    - various Debian and Ubuntu changes dropped in favour of the changes
      outlined below.

  * md activation:
    - We now have a single udev rule for both the real system and the
      initramfs, since doing things differently there will only result in bugs
      and confusion.
    - This rule runs "mdadm --assemble --scan --no-degraded", automatically
      activating any non-degraded device as their components are detected.
    - Drop the mdadm-raid init script, since this does the same thing.
    - Also drop mdadm-startall which uses the mdadm-raid init script, and its
      associated sgml file (thus dropping the build-dep on docbook-to-man)
    - Simplify the configuration, since we always autostart all devices so do
      not need to specify any required root devices, etc.
    - Drop the deprecated mdrun entirely.
    - Since udev autostarts arrays, much of the initramfs script can be
      dropped.

  * Install a new udev rule at 65 which runs vol_id on clean raid arrays.
    This will cause lvm, etc. to be run (since there is vol_id information
    present for the enclosed filesystem).

  * Depend on initramfs-tools, specifically a version that doesn't ship
    the mdrun script.  This way we can clean out a lot of the upgrade handling
    from the initramfs hook.
  * Just get initramfs to load the modules for us

mdadm (2.6.2-1) unstable; urgency=low

  * New upstream release
    - new options --fail detach and --remove faulty can be used to fail and
      remove devices that are no longer physically present (closes: #416512).
    - --help output now goes to stdout (closes: #416653).
    - plenty of manpage fixes, thanks Peter Samuelson (closes: #414688).
  * Incorporated patch by Mikko Rasa to fix detecting of raid6 (and raid10)
    devices with --scan (closes: #421915).

mdadm (2.6.1-1) unstable; urgency=low

  * Release to unstable.
  * Start arrays read-only in initramfs to prevent syncing and hence enable
    resuming/freezing. The arrays will automatically sync as soon something
    writes to it; thanks to Tim Dijkstra, Neil Brown, and Luis Rodrigo
    Gallardo Cruz (closes: #415441).
  * mkconf now tries to preserve existing values for DEVICE, CREATE and
    HOMEHOST (in addition to MAILADDR, which it preserved previously already).
    PROGRAM is preserved but only added to mdadm.conf if it occured in the
    previously existing configuration file.
  * startall is now mdadm-startall and lives in /sbin, thanks to Eduard Bloch.
    It now can handle existing mdadm.conf files much more gracefully, mostly
    thanks to the above mkconf enhancements (closes: #415336).
